一、引言

在當(dāng)今數(shù)字化時(shí)代,軟件已成為企業(yè)運(yùn)營不可或缺的一部分。然而,市面上的通用軟件往往難以滿足企業(yè)的特定需求。因此,軟件的訂制開發(fā)應(yīng)運(yùn)而生,它旨在為企業(yè)提供量身定制的解決方案,以滿足其獨(dú)特的業(yè)務(wù)需求。本文將深入探討軟件的訂制開發(fā)過程,為您提供一套完整的指南。

二、需求分析:訂制開發(fā)的第一步

需求分析是軟件訂制開發(fā)的第一步,也是最為關(guān)鍵的一步。在這一階段,開發(fā)團(tuán)隊(duì)需要與企業(yè)進(jìn)行深入溝通,了解其業(yè)務(wù)流程、痛點(diǎn)以及期望達(dá)成的目標(biāo)。通過需求分析,開發(fā)團(tuán)隊(duì)能夠準(zhǔn)確把握企業(yè)的需求,為后續(xù)的開發(fā)工作奠定堅(jiān)實(shí)基礎(chǔ)。

三、項(xiàng)目規(guī)劃:確保開發(fā)進(jìn)度與質(zhì)量

在需求分析完成后,開發(fā)團(tuán)隊(duì)需要制定詳細(xì)的項(xiàng)目規(guī)劃。這包括確定開發(fā)周期、分配資源、制定開發(fā)計(jì)劃等。項(xiàng)目規(guī)劃的目的是確保開發(fā)進(jìn)度與質(zhì)量,使開發(fā)工作能夠有條不紊地進(jìn)行。

四、技術(shù)選型:選擇最適合的技術(shù)棧

技術(shù)選型是軟件訂制開發(fā)中的關(guān)鍵環(huán)節(jié)。開發(fā)團(tuán)隊(duì)需要根據(jù)企業(yè)的需求以及自身的技術(shù)實(shí)力,選擇最適合的技術(shù)棧。這包括編程語言、數(shù)據(jù)庫、框架等。正確的技術(shù)選型能夠提高開發(fā)效率,降低維護(hù)成本,為企業(yè)的長期發(fā)展奠定基礎(chǔ)。

五、開發(fā)實(shí)施:將需求轉(zhuǎn)化為現(xiàn)實(shí)

在開發(fā)實(shí)施階段,開發(fā)團(tuán)隊(duì)將按照項(xiàng)目規(guī)劃,逐步將需求轉(zhuǎn)化為現(xiàn)實(shí)。這包括編寫代碼、構(gòu)建數(shù)據(jù)庫、實(shí)現(xiàn)功能等。開發(fā)團(tuán)隊(duì)需要密切關(guān)注開發(fā)進(jìn)度與質(zhì)量,確保軟件能夠按照預(yù)期完成。

六、測試驗(yàn)收:確保軟件質(zhì)量

測試驗(yàn)收是軟件訂制開發(fā)中的最后一道防線。在這一階段,開發(fā)團(tuán)隊(duì)需要對軟件進(jìn)行全面的測試,包括功能測試、性能測試、安全測試等。通過測試驗(yàn)收,開發(fā)團(tuán)隊(duì)能夠確保軟件的質(zhì)量,使其能夠滿足企業(yè)的需求。

七、后期維護(hù):保障軟件穩(wěn)定運(yùn)行

軟件訂制開發(fā)并非一蹴而就的過程。在軟件上線后,開發(fā)團(tuán)隊(duì)還需要進(jìn)行后期維護(hù),包括修復(fù)漏洞、更新功能等。后期維護(hù)是保障軟件穩(wěn)定運(yùn)行的關(guān)鍵環(huán)節(jié),也是開發(fā)團(tuán)隊(duì)與企業(yè)建立長期合作關(guān)系的基礎(chǔ)。

八、定制化服務(wù)的優(yōu)勢與挑戰(zhàn)

軟件的訂制開發(fā)具有諸多優(yōu)勢,如滿足企業(yè)獨(dú)特需求、提高業(yè)務(wù)效率等。然而,它也面臨著諸多挑戰(zhàn),如開發(fā)成本高、開發(fā)周期長等。因此,在選擇軟件訂制開發(fā)時(shí),企業(yè)需要權(quán)衡利弊,做出明智的決策。

九、結(jié)論

軟件的訂制開發(fā)為企業(yè)提供了一種量身定制的解決方案,以滿足其獨(dú)特的業(yè)務(wù)需求。通過深入了解需求分析、項(xiàng)目規(guī)劃、技術(shù)選型、開發(fā)實(shí)施、測試驗(yàn)收以及后期維護(hù)等關(guān)鍵環(huán)節(jié),企業(yè)能夠更好地把握軟件訂制開發(fā)的過程,實(shí)現(xiàn)高效、精準(zhǔn)的軟件需求滿足。

APP定制開發(fā)
軟件定制開發(fā)
小程序開發(fā)
物聯(lián)網(wǎng)開發(fā)
資訊分類
最新資訊
關(guān)鍵詞